- Gmina_Brojce abstract "Gmina Brojce is a rural gmina (administrative district) in Gryfice County, West Pomeranian Voivodeship, in north-western Poland. Its seat is the village of Brojce, which lies approximately 12 kilometres (7 mi) north-east of Gryfice and 80 km (50 mi) north-east of the regional capital Szczecin.The gmina covers an area of 118.06 square kilometres (45.6 sq mi), and as of 2006 its total population is 3,658.".
